Bryan, cool image! I really like images that present multiple planes of depth and this photo does that. Wonder how the image would change in feeling if the reflection on the smaller mirror was looking at the viewer...also, the negative space above does bring some "reality" into the interplay of reflections, which can be removed by a tighter crop. The image turns much more surreal If you remove this negative space, IMHO.

Bryan, I really like the concept, but I've got to say that the first thing my eye was drawn to was the knob on the left side of the mirror. It's lined up exactly with her nostril in the reflection on the left and I find it somewhat distracting. Just something to think about in future shots. Moving the small mirror a bit to the right would fix that. Or perhaps having her tilt her head to the left a bit.
